This modern-day minstrel is as fascinating and interesting as any swing or blues singer - phrases and thoughts so beautifully woven into the jazz background, and so expertly phrased and timed, that it is a revelation to the ear and mind. -- Los Angeles Examiner. "On a single October evening in 1959, fabled peoples poet Kenneth Patchen and Vancouvers Alan Neil Quartet made a little bit of history. Together, they cut one of the first jazz-and poetry recordings to disc -- fiery, spontaneous and free of pretensions, where hard bop playing wailed neck-and-neck with Patchens scathing, slurred, rabid vocalizations. Today, many see Jazz In Canada as among the very first truly beat documents on record -- preceding efforts by Kerouac, Ferlinghetti & Ginsberg. This new edition features original notes by Alan Neil & new retrospective notes by rocknroll poet of the San Francisco renaissance David Meltzer." - Locust
